We had a good visit but we thought we got stuck in Detroit. The plane
from GRR to DTW was delayed and that caused us to miss our connection
to RSW or any other plane going to Florida anywhere.
They had us routed out on a coach flight through LGA the next day.
That was totally unacceptable. First I knew missing tight connections
at LGA is more of a tradition than a rarity (La Guardia being Italian
for "an hour late"), Covid was running wild in New York and we didn't
want to fly coach after paying 3 grand to fly up front. We got to the
airport early and I started down the line talking to any gate agent
with a plane going to Florida. They managed to get us on a plane to
TPA and we took an Uber home. We ended up in Ft Myers before the milk
train through LGA would have got us here if it was on time and we were
home, not at the airport.
It was snowing in Grand Rapids before we left. Other than that the
weather was OK for the rest of the visit. High 30s and sunny.
Don't ever go to Kalkaska MI expecting anything fancy. The best hotel
in town is pretty shabby and the only real restaurant isn't much more
than a diner. Other than that it was a good visit with the kids.

Just based on what I saw at the airport "the north" came here last
week.
I don't really believe this has much to do with staying inside, just
the fact that people are not staying inside alone. I read an article
last night that said the average infected person may infect 10 more
people with Omicron.
CNN reports that they are now admitting cloth masks are just "face
decorations". I don't know if this is just the CNN "expert" or the
scientific community in general.
I had to wear a mask at the airport and on the plane but I was doing
it is correctly as possible using a Chinese surgical mask that I
replaced with new every time I took it off. Then I disposed of it in
the trash and sanitized my hands.
I had a dozen in my computer case in a zip lock bag. The people who
were just shoving their well worn cloth masks in their pocket were
looking at me like I was crazy.
The policy on the plane was just silly. They bring you food and drinks
but tell you "pull down you mask, take a bite/sip then pull your mask
back up.
OK so now I have this mask that has been dutifully collecting covid
germs all day. I handle it, then I handle my food. Pure fucking
insanity.
Fortunately in 1st class they did not enforce that. I took my mask
off, sanitized me hands, ate my food, then put on a new one.
Delta was giving out sanitary wipes on the plane but we had some. We
have always wiped down everything we could reach from our seat, long
before covid.
